# Daily on Nostr It's early January 2026 and this is my experiment. I will publish one note per day. On #nostr first. Nostr stands for "Notes and Other Stuff Transmitted by Relays". It's a new and open protocol, imagine a new life form of the Internet. It lives on decentralized servers (called relays) that anyone can run without permission. It's censorship resistant, no one can keep you from expressing your opinion or change or delete what you wrote. You can use any app and switch in between apps, as all content belongs to you, and unlike X, Facebook or YouTube you don't lose your content when you switch. You can decide what you want to see in your feed, there is no algorithm (yet) and if it were, you can just switch to another app. You don't have to upload your ID, no one can block or freeze your account as there are no accounts on Nostr. Ownership of your data is secured by crypto-graphical keys (long strings of random letters and numbers that are mathematically impossible to guess). Does this sound familiar? These are Bitcoin's foundations. Nostr is for content, what Bitcoin is for value. Bitcoin doesn't need Nostr and Nostr doesn't need Bitcoin, but they work brilliantly together. You can send "zaps" (bitcoin micropayments) directly to content creators in seconds. Bitcoin and Nostr are the Swiss Army knife of financial expression and free speech. Tools that give agency back to people. Tools that enable the civil society to uphold their important function of being a check on power.
